Joel Retornaz (Trentino, ITA) qualified for the 2022 Stroud Sleeman Cash Spiel playoffs, dropping their quarterfinals match 6-4 against Yannick Schwaller (Geneva, SUI). of the 2022 Stroud Sleeman Cash Spiel in Innisfil, Ontario, Canada;
 
Retornaz finished 3-0 in the 16-team qualifying round. . In their opening game, Retornaz defeated Sam Steep (KW, ON) 9-4, then won 9-2 against John Willsey (Mississauga, ON) and 10-2 against Benjamin Levy (Detroit, MI) in their final qualifying round match.
 
Retornaz earned 12.000 world rankings points for their Top 5 finish in the Stroud Sleeman Cash Spiel. For week 11 of the event schedule, Retornaz did not improve upon their best events, remaining at 7th place on the World Ranking Standings with 228.480 total points. Retornaz ranks 9th overall on the Year-to-Date rankings with 88.500 points earned so far this season.
